2006 Acura 3.2TL
2006 Acura 3.2TL
3.2L 6-cyl Engine Code J32A3 Engine Code J32A3
258 bhp. @ 6200 rpm / Torque: 233 ft. lbs. @ 5000 rpm
24 Valves Single Overhead Camshaft Variable Valve Timing
3.2L - V 6-cyl (3210 cc) (Gasoline)
Compression Ratio: 11:1

#
3
Make(s):
ACURA
Model(s):
TL
Year(s):
2004, 2005, 2006, 2007, 2008
Manufacturer:
HONDA (AMERICAN HONDA MOTOR CO.)
NHTSA ID:
08V091000
Recall Date:
February 27th, 2008
Units Affected:
273,000

Affected Component: Steering:hydraulic power assist:hose, piping, and connections.

Summary: Honda is recalling 273,000 my 2004-2008 acura tl vehicles. Prolonged high under-hood temperatures may cause the power steering hose to deteriorate prematurely causing the hose to crack and leak power steering fluid. .

Conequence: Power steering fluid leaking onto a hot catalytic converter will generate smoke and possibly lead to an under-hood fire. .

Remedy: Dealers will install a new heat resistant power steering hose free of charge. The recall began on april 28, 2008. Owners may contact acura at 800-382-2238. This is an expansion of a previous recall (please see 07v551). .

Notes: Acura recall no. Q73. Customers may also contact the national highway traffic safety administration's vehicle safety hotline at 1-888-327-4236 (tty 1-800-424-9153).

#
4
Make(s):
ACURA
Model(s):
TL
Year(s):
2004, 2005, 2006, 2007, 2008
Manufacturer:
AFFINIA GROUP, INC.
NHTSA ID:
11E022000
Recall Date:
June 22nd, 2011
Units Affected:
150

Affected Component: Suspension:front:control arm:lower ball joint.

Summary: Affinia is recalling certain aftermarket front suspension lower ball joints, napa part no. 2601662, that may have been mistakenly installed in certain model year 2004 - 2008 acura tl vehicles due to a mistake in a napa and napa dealers' parts application catalogue. .

Conequence: Misapplication of this part could lead to separation of the ball joint from the lower control arm and collapse of the front suspension, which could potentially cause a vehicle crash. .

Remedy: Affinia is working with napa to identify any owners that have had this part mistakenly installed on to an acura tl vehicle, and will replace the part free of charge. The safety recall began on july 20, 2011. Owners may contact affinia group's warranty administrator at 1-815-759-7757. .

Notes: Owners may also contact the national highway traffic safety administration's vehicle safety hotline at 1-888-327-4236 (tty 1-800-424-9153).
